    Here’s what today’s schedule at Michigan International Speedway looks like

    The 2026 NASCAR Cup and Truck Series teams are scheduled to be on the two-mile-long oval track on Saturday, June 6, as the action of the season’s 15th race weekend continues at Michigan International Speedway.

    NASCAR Truck Series drivers will compete in practice and qualifying at 9:30 am ET and 10:35 am ET, respectively, before concluding the day with the main 125-lap main event at 1:30 pm ET.

    NASCAR Cup Series drivers will also compete in the practice and qualifying at 5 pm ET and 6:10 pm ET, respectively ahead of Sunday’s FireKeepers Casino 400. Joe Gibbs Racing driver Denny Hamlin is the defending winner of the event.

    Saturday’s weather forecast in Brooklyn, Michigan, calls for cloudy conditions, with an afternoon high of 80°F and just a 40% chance of rain at the start of the NOAPS race.


    Complete NASCAR’s Saturday schedule at Michigan International Speedway

    Here’s the complete schedule for Saturday’s on-track action across NASCAR’s all-two national series at Michigan:

    Saturday, June 6, 2026

    Track activity

    9:30 am ET: Truck Series practice

    10:35 am ET: Truck Series qualifying

    1:30 pm ET: DQS Solutions & Staffing 250 powered by Precision Vehicle Logistics

    5 pm ET: Cup Series practice

    6:10 pm ET: Cup Series qualifying

    Saturday’s Truck Series action will be live on FS1, and Cup Series action is available on Prime.
